Orange Creamsicle Truffles

These Orange Creamsicle Truffles combine the nostalgic flavors of orange and cream with just a hint of chocolate, making them the ultimate no-bake treat!
Prep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our
Servings: 12 pieces
Course: Dessert, Snack
Cuisine: American
Calories: 100

Ingredients
  

For the truffles
  • 1 cup orange-flavored candy melts For color and taste
  • 1/2 cup cream cheese Softened
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ar For sweetness
  • 1 tablespoon orange zest Adds flavor
  • 1 tablespoon orange juice Natural freshness
  • 1/2 cup crushed graham crackers For texture
  • Extra graham cracker crumbs or shredded coconut For coating (optional)

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Melt the orange candy melts in a microwave-safe bowl according to package instructions, stirring every 30 seconds for a smooth consistency.
  2. In a separate bowl, mix the soft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, orange zest, and orange juice until well combined.
  3. Gradually mix the melted candy melts into the cream cheese mixture, then fold in the crushed graham crackers. Chill in the fridge for about 30 minutes.
  4. Roll the mixture into bite-sized balls (about 1 inch) and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  5. Roll each ball in extra graham cracker crumbs or shredded coconut if desired.
  6. Return the tray to the fridge for another 30 minutes to set, then store in an airtight container for up to a week.

Notes

These truffles can be customized with white chocolate melts instead of orange candy melts. Feel free to add drizzles of melted candy or chocolate for extra flair.
